I read the book Sandra Eden's War by Mike Low the book focuses on the SOE agents at the time of world war 2.It is fictional book which focuses on the experiences of a SOE agent Sandra Eden.The book is about Sandra Eden and her missions in occupied France to help invasion by the Allied forces.Which inturn would help bringing the war to an end.


The book focuses on the sacrifices and sufferings seen by the SOE agents as well as the whole world at the time of world war.The book also gives us the message that a lot of precious lives are lost due to war and that such events should not be repeated in human history for the sake of humanity.The book also focuses on the torchers made by the Nazis on the caught SOE agents and POW.


The book also focuses on women empowerment and Sandra Eden is a great example of it.The way she leads and completes her missions on point is incredible.The book also tells about Sandra's exceptional bravery and strength even in the most difficult and tough situations.It also focuses on Sandra's resolute nature and her patriotism.It also tells us how focused and concenterated she is towards her work.The way she is always ready for some dangerous missions is exceptional.
